CVE-2020-6623: High severity Nothings Stb Truetype.h vulnerability

Published Jan 8, 2020
·
Updated

stb stbtruetype.h through 1.22 has an assertion failure in stbttcffgetindex.

What is CVE-2020-6623?

CVE-2020-6623 is a vulnerability in the stb_truetype.h library through version 1.22 that leads to an assertion failure in stbtt__cff_get_index.

2

How severe is CVE-2020-6623?

CVE-2020-6623 has a severity rating of 8.8 (high).
